Cynthia has a cup full of dimes and quarters that she would like to put in her savings account. When she takes the cup to the bank, the banker tells Cynthia that the 386 coins in the cup are worth $58.10.

How many quarters does Cynthia have in her cup?
A.
126
B.
130
C.
256
D.
386

Respuesta :

0.25a+0.1b=58.1
a+b=386

-0.25a-0.25b=-96.5
0.25a+0.1b=58.1
_______________(+)

-0.15b=-38.4
b=256
a=386-256=130

The answer to your question is B. 130 quarters. I hope that this is the answer that you were looking for and it has helped you.
